extern crate lcms2;
use lcms2::*;
#[derive(Copy, Clone, PartialEq, Eq, Debug)]
struct RGB16 {
r: u16,
g: u16,
b: u16,
}
#[test]
fn transform() {
const PROFILE: &'static [u8] = include_bytes!("tinysrgb.icc");
let tiny = Profile::new_icc(PROFILE);
assert_eq!(ColorSpaceSignature::SigRgbData, tiny.color_space());
assert_eq!("c2", tiny.info(InfoType::Description, "en", "us").unwrap());
assert_eq!(2.1, tiny.version());
assert!(tiny.tag_signatures().contains(&TagSignature::SigGreenColorantTag));
let srgb = Profile::new_srgb();
assert_eq!(ColorSpaceSignature::SigRgbData, srgb.color_space());
let tiny2 = tiny.icc().unwrap();
let tiny2 = Profile::new_icc(&tiny2);
let tr = Transform::new_flags(&tiny, PixelFormat::RGBA_8, &tiny2, PixelFormat::RGB_16, Intent::Perceptual, 0);
let src = vec![0xFFFFFFFFu32,0,0x7F7F7F7F,0x10101010];
let mut dst = vec![RGB16{r:0,g:1,b:2}; 4];
tr.transform_pixels(&src, &mut dst);
assert_eq!(vec![
RGB16{r:0xFFFF,g:0xFFFF,b:0xFFFF},
RGB16{r:0,g:0,b:0},
RGB16{r:0x7F7F,g:0x7F7F,b:0x7F7F},
RGB16{r:0x1010,g:0x1010,b:0x1010},
], dst);
let tr = Transform::new(&tiny2, PixelFormat::RGB_16, &tiny, PixelFormat::RGB_16, Intent::Perceptual);
tr.transform_in_place(&mut dst);
assert_eq!(vec![
RGB16{r:0xFFFF,g:0xFFFF,b:0xFFFF},
RGB16{r:0,g:0,b:0},
RGB16{r:0x7F7F,g:0x7F7F,b:0x7F7F},
RGB16{r:0x1010,g:0x1010,b:0x1010},
], dst);
}
